The Rijkswaterstaat (building authority) in the Netherlands has specified process assessment for construction projects. This is a world first best practice for construction.
This specifies the use of the Systems Life cycle standard ISO 15288. The assessment standard is ISO 15594-6 (part 6), which is the process assessment model matching ISO 15288 2008 revision. Han van Loon as the Switzerland ISO delegate is one of very few persons with experience in assessing companies against this standard. Due to some specific variations in the standards, it is important to select a Lead assessor with experience in both standards.
